Finding a Dealer

One of the best ways to put your antique car and or truck for sale is at a dealership. Antique car dealerships can help you to get the right price for your antique car or truck. You might not get as much money as you could if you sold it by yourself, but there are countless benefits to having a dealership put your antique car and truck for sale.

First, you will not have to deal with any of it. All you have to do is get your antique car or truck into the dealership. Then they will negotiate a price with you and you will walk away with a check in your pocket. You will not have to put the car for sale, deal with potential buyers, and deal with non serious buyers wasting your time. Second, you will get a fair price for your vehicle.

No, you will not get as much as if you had sold it yourself, but when you put your antique car and or truck for sale at a dealership, it ends there. The few dollars that you will give up are more than worth it to most people.

Antique Auction

One of the best ways to put your antique car and or truck for sale is at an antique auction. At a dealership, you might not be able to get the dealer to want to purchase your antique vehicle. However, at an antique auction, everyone there will be looking for antiques to purchase and take home.

Whether you have an antique pedal car for sale or an antique car and or truck for sale, chances are someone will purchase it at the auction. You might even have several interested buyers and that could bring the price up for you.
